Transaction 5559072ee286950ac2a18868905cae78161d35b3ef0d5450d656c577af26ab10
1 Input
1 Output
-
5559072ee286950ac2a18868905cae78161d35b3ef0d5450d656c577af26ab10:0
- value
- 3524482
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2853c85cc79f24846ba7e5911ef01a73fe7550e9 OP_EQUAL
- address
- 35NFKYCEVyFwLKC36AdQhR5eWLJ8R9JcUC